Post by: Modded Matt on September 15, 2011, 05:38:04 AM
google "floating led removal" or "smd part floating" "ring of light led removal, floating" something of that sorts, this is a process of flooding the led/pads with solder so you can heat both pads at once to safely remove the smd leds and other parts.

scrape and solder to a few of the traces

practice makes perfect
